House Demolition Service in Conroe, TX
House demolition services involve the safe and efficient removal of entire residential structures, whether for redevelopment, renovation, or clearing the property. These projects can include demolishing single-family homes, garages, sheds, or other structures on a property. Homeowners typically seek this service when planning major renovations, preparing a site for new construction, or removing unsafe or unwanted buildings. Before requesting demolition, property owners should understand the scope of work, any necessary permits, and how the process may impact surrounding areas or utilities.
It is important for property owners to clarify the extent of demolition needed, such as whether only interior removal or complete structure teardown is required. They should also inquire about debris removal, site cleanup, and any potential disruptions to neighboring properties. Understanding local regulations and obtaining the appropriate approvals can help ensure a smooth process. Clear communication about project details and expectations can assist in planning for the safe and efficient removal of residential structures.

Common House Demolition Service Jobs
House Demolition - complete removal of an entire residential structure for rebuilding or renovation projects.
Interior Demolition - tearing down interior walls, flooring, and fixtures to prepare for remodeling.
Garage Demolition - safely dismantling garages to create space for new construction or landscaping.
Foundation Demolition - removing old or damaged foundations to enable new construction or repairs.
Selective Demolition - partial removal of specific areas or features within a home for updates or repairs.
Structural Demolition - demolition of load-bearing elements to facilitate major renovations or expansions.
House Demolition Service Questions
What types of structures can be demolished? House demolition services typically handle residential buildings, including single-family homes, duplexes, and small apartment complexes.
Is a demolition permit required? Yes, obtaining a permit is usually necessary before starting a house demolition to ensure compliance with local regulations.
What should property owners consider before demolition? It's important to clear the site of personal belongings, check for utility connections, and coordinate with local authorities if needed.
Are there any structures that cannot be demolished? Certain structures, like those with historical significance or located in protected zones, may have restrictions on demolition.
